ELECTION CAMPAIGN REFORM v. CONNOLLY

No. 26386.

520 P.2d 133 (1974)

ELECTION CAMPAIGN REFORM, a Colorado not-for-profit corporation, and Bert F. Edwards, one of the directors thereof, Petitioners, v. Honorable Jeremiah J. CONNOLLY, Deputy Secretary of State and Acting Secretary of State, et al., Respondents.

Supreme Court of Colorado, En Banc.

March 25, 1974.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

John A. Kintzele, Denver, for petitioners.

John P. Moore, Atty. Gen., Denver, for respondents.


PER CURIAM.

The action of the Ballot Title Board is affirmed. See Say v. Baker, 137 Colo. 155, 322 P.2d 317
